1 Kings 21:6

Listen to 1 Kings 21:6
6 He answered her, "I was talking to Naboth. I said, ‘Sell me your vineyard. Or if you prefer, I'll give you another vineyard for it.' But he said, ‘I won't give you my vineyard!'"

1 Kings 21:6 Meaning and Commentary

1 Kings 21:6

And he said, because I spake unto Naboth the Jezreelite, and
said unto him, give me thy vineyard for money
Sell it him at his own price:

or else, if it please thee;
if he liked it better:

I will give thee another vineyard for it; as good, or better; and he
answered, I will not give thee my vineyard;
he represents this answer as surly and ill natured, and as the effect of obstinacy, concealing the reason Naboth alleged for his denial.

1 Kings 21:6 In-Context

4 So Ahab went to his palace, irritated and upset at what Naboth had said to him—because Naboth had said, "I won't give you my family inheritance!" Ahab lay down on his bed and turned his face away. He wouldn't eat anything.
5 His wife Jezebel came to him. "Why are you upset and not eating any food?" she asked.
6 He answered her, "I was talking to Naboth. I said, ‘Sell me your vineyard. Or if you prefer, I'll give you another vineyard for it.' But he said, ‘I won't give you my vineyard!'"
7 Then his wife Jezebel said to him, "Aren't you the one who rules Israel? Get up! Eat some food and cheer up. I'll get Naboth's vineyard for you myself."
8 So she wrote letters in Ahab's name, putting his seal on them. She sent them to the elders and officials who lived in the same town as Naboth.
